Transaction 3792efab51c1e7314a0362a115b751c8a1e63f0ddbb3f832474d230401980105
1 Input
1 Output
-
3792efab51c1e7314a0362a115b751c8a1e63f0ddbb3f832474d230401980105:0
- value
- 164700000
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c36bfd86df1f7b71f405811006c34d69e3dcf0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1JpJ8i2AbdhFXdPe2joMHLNmmqZbE8w4bo